If you are in Nigeria, you will have to apply for a student visa (F1 visa) at the embassy/consulate. If in the US, you will file a form 1-593, Application to Extend/Change Nonimmigrant status, with USCIS and submit supporting documents. You will a receive a Notice of Action from USCIS stating whether your application has been approved or denied.
This where it may get tricky. If your NOA is approved, your school may still request that you leave the US to apply for an FI visa from an American embassy/consulate and return to the US in F1 status. My school required all international students to be admitted into the US in F1 status except they were seeking asylum. They needed this F1 visa information in order to update each students SEVIS record. For some other schools, the approval NOA will suffice, and you do not need to leave and return to the US in F1 status. You can ask your school if admission in F1 status is mandatory.
If you have to leave and apply for an F1 visa after receiving the NOA approval, there is still a risk you may be denied an F1 visa because the visa officer may perceive that the student visa was your ultimate goal all along and you used the visitor visa to circumvent the system.
USCIS may also deny your I593 application and cancel your visitor visa. If they do not cancel your visitor visa, your decision to change visa status while in the US may adversely affect future US visa applications. In conclusion, yes, you can change your visa status but weigh the pros and cons. Good luck!

You're kinda worried about your situation. You need to be calm. Refusal under 221g via IW or other means isn't a denial. It simply means they need some clarification on your proposed visit and to do this, you'd have a date with a consular officer in a face-to-face interview. 90% of the time, 221g situation results in approval of a visa. A lot of factors could be responsible for this. If you overstayed during your previous trips, you'd need to explain why. If you gave birth with your B1/B2 visa, you'd need to show up for an interview and explain why. You may be asked to show proofs you paid in full and you didn't enjoy any support to offset your bills, e.g, health insurance or other means. If your purpose of visit isn't cleanly defined in your DS160 too, you'd need to provide details.

Guy, your passport will be sent back to you, wait for it. Under 221g, one cap doesn't fit all so, every applicant is treated on a case by case basis. A letter will accompany your passport which contains different refusal reasons. The VO who adjudicated on your case would tick the reason you were refused and what you need to do next...some, only DS160 and appointment printout page with passport will be requested to be brought during the interview. To others, medical bills , letters and other documents will be requested. Some parents couid be asked for finger printing of their child as well.

A refusal under 221g( administrative processing) doesn't mean you weren't qualified for IW. If you weren't qualified, you wouldn't have received an approval mail to submit your documents to a DHL office with a date in the first place. When you chose IW on the cgi portal, you received a notification that your application would be reviewed and if approved, you'd receive a mail to schedule a date for doc submission, which you did, right? A robot didn't send that approval mail, neither was it an auto response so, that's a proof you qualified for the IW.

If you are in the US, you do not need to renew an expired F1 visa, provided that you have a valid I20. You will only have to renew if you travel outside the US. You should not give your documents to a family member to submit for you in Nigeria while you are in the US. You will get into a lot of trouble because the visa will show that it was issued in Nigeria but you won't have an arrival/departure record from the US for the period that the visa was issued in Nigeria. There is no need to jeopardize your status in the US. If you want to renew your visa, you can easily renew it in Canada or Mexico. Many foreign students do it all the time. I have personally done it three times when I was a student. It is pretty straightforward and hassle-free provided you have all your documents.
